A body believed to be that of a Grover City man has been recovered from the Kings River in Kings Canyon National Park. Two hikers found the body more than a mile below Mist Falls, park spokesman Marv Jensen said. The body was tentatively identified as that of Roger Stuermer, 37, who fell into the river at Mist Falls on June 5.
